dc.description.abstract | This paper describes some computations needed to increase RFID system read range twice without any changes
in RFID reader. The increasing of read range is done only by proper selection of RFID marker parameters – coil diameter and
number of turns. Another way – generating stronger magnetic field from reader – can not be used because requirements of
some limitations given by valid standards must be taken into account. | en |
